Information
Interest Areas
- Multiphase fluid dynamics
- Fluid particle flows
- Electrostatics in fluid-particle flows
- Quadrature-based moment methods
- Computational fluid dynamics
- Numerical methods for computational fluid dynamics
- Development of open-source tools for computational fluid dynamics
- Uncertainty quantification
Applications of computational fluid dynamics investigated in the group
- Bubble columns
- Two- and three-phase stirred tank reactors
- Fluidized bed reactors (bubbling beds, risers)
- Multi-inlet vortex reactors to produce nanoparticles
- Fermenters
- Electrolyzers
- Lagoon biodigesters
- Ventilation in barns
Codes
- OpenQBMM – An open-source implementation of quadrature-based moment methods
- Website: www.openqbmm.org
- GitHub: https://github.com/OpenQBMM/OpenQBMM
- Also available as a submodule in ESI-OpenFOAM
- Codes and tools to model autothermal biomass fast pyrolysis
- Implementation of the dynamic Smagorinsky model in OpenFOAM
- Available for both ESI and Foundation version of OpenFOAM on GitHub: https://github.com/AlbertoPa/dynamicSmagorinsky
- Integrated into ESI-OpenFOAM
